Cougar, I agree the summit is a little noisy hookin up, but I don't agree that it's noisy climbin with. you just have to tilt the platform where it won't drag the tree goin up. and as far as the arm rest in the way when shootin, I can tell you for a fact, their not. I've shot many deer from a sittin position and the arm rest were not a problem in the least. if the seat is adjusted where your not sittin real low, you won't have a problem.
